Overview
The Lexus ES 350 last had a manufacturer update on 05/01/2008. Redesigned last year, the Lexus ES returns for 2008 with little change. Updates include a restyled outside rear-view mirrors and the addition of two rear personal lamps for added passenger convenience. The ES 350 is powered by a 272 horsepower 3.5-liter V6 engine mated to a six-speed automatic transmission. Standard amenities include a one-touch moonroof, interior wood trim, SmartAccess keyless entry, and a push-to-start ignition system. Optional equipment includes heated and ventilated front seats, a power rear window sunshade, and a panorama glass roof. The optional Mark Levinson Navigation and Audio Package include surround sound audio system with DVD player, a vehicle navigation system with touch-screen, rear backup camera, voice-activated controls, and Bluetooth technology. The Lexus ES 350 was last redesigned in 2007; no information is currently available on upcoming changes.
